Max Ernst
Le parquet se soulève, 1939 (Red)

1939

About the Item

MAX ERNST 1891-1976 Cologne 1891-1976 Paris (German) Title: Le parquet se soulève, 1939 (Red) Technique: A Suite of Six Original Hand Signed and hand Numbered Lithographs in Red on Chine applique on BFK Rives Paper Paper size: 33 x 28 cm. / 13 x 11 in. Image size: 25.5 x 20 cm. / 10 x 7.8 in. Additional Information: This series consists of 6 original hand signed ithographs by the artistMax Ernst. Each one of these six lithographs is hand signed in pencil by the artist "max ernst" at the lower right margin. They are also hand numbered in pencil from the edition of 25 at the lower left margin. They were created to accompny the poems of Jean Tardieu. They were printed by J.E. Wolfensberger in 1973, in a limited edition of only 84 copies and published by Editions Brunidor and Editions Apeiros, Zurich. However, only the 25 first sets included the deluxe suite of these lithographs in different colours. Each one of the 6 lithographs was printed on separate sheet of Chine paper that was then supported on BFK Rives paper, which bears the "BFK Rives France" watermark. Literature: Spies, W. & Leppien, H. (2006). Max Ernst: The Complete Graphic Work. Cologne: Dumont / Wittenborn. Reference: Spies/Leppien 20.

It was printed and published by Polígrafa, Barcelona in 1981. It is based on the painting of the same title. Note: Tryptic 1974-1977 is one of Bacon's finest triptychs. It was painted by Bacon between May and June 1974 and was made in response to the tragic death of his lover George Dyer in 1971. It was the last work the artist made before a major retrospective of his work held at the Metropolitan Museum of Art in New York in 1974. The exhibition formed the culmination of this important survey of Bacon's career from the late 1960s onwards and was immediately recognised as both a major landmark and also perhaps a turning point in Bacon's career. From 1971, Francis Bacon had been preoccupied with Dyer and the tragic manner of his suicide. Triptych 1974-77 also borrows several elements from the three earlier so-called 'Black' triptychs (In memory of George Dyer, 1971, Triptych August 1972 and Triptych May-June 1973). In each of these great three-panel paintings, the figure of Dyer is presented on the threshold of entering a dark void, either in the form of his hotel room, or silhouetted against a sequence of black rectangles. At the bottom of this central panel on a pale blue, purple and black curved continuation of this arena-like circle, there originally appeared a bizarre prone and bespectacled slug-like figure.
